Cost of living in Spotswood research summary. The cost of living index is set to 100 for the average place in the United States. A cost of living index above 100 means Spotswood is expensive. An index value below 100 means the city is a relatively cheap place to live.
On a city-by-city basis in New Jersey, home prices and rent have the biggest impact on the cost of living. Here are the key takeaways based on Saturday Night Science:
The cost of living index in Spotswood is 118, with 100 being the average.
The cost of living index in Spotswood is 1.2x higher than the national average.
Spotswood ranks as the #74 cheapest in New Jersey out of 260.
Spotswood ranks as the #4,280 cheapest out of 6,489 in the US.
The median home value in Spotswood is $558,150.
The median income in Spotswood is $101,388.
According to the most recent data on the cost of living, Spotswood has an overall cost of living index of 118, which is 1.2x higher than the national index of 100.
Compared to New Jersey, Spotswood has a cost of living index that's 1.0x lower than New Jersey's index of 122.
The standard of living in Spotswood ranks as #74 most affordable out of the 260 places we measured in New Jersey. By definition, that implies Spotswood ranks as the #186 most expensive place in the Garden State.

Six factors go into calculating the cost of living index in Spotswood. Here is how it fairs on each of the criteria:
The Services index in Spotswood is 111.
The Groceries index in Spotswood is 104.
The Health index in Spotswood is 103.
The Housing index in Spotswood is 147.
The Transportation index in Spotswood is 106.
The Utilities index in Spotswood is 109.
| Living Expense | Spotswood | New Jersey | National Average |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Overall | 118 | 122 | 100 | |
| Services | 111 | 108 | 100 | |
| Groceries | 104 | 104 | 100 | |
| Health | 103 | 99 | 100 | |
| Housing | 147 | 159 | 100 | |
| Transportation | 106 | 101 | 100 | |
| Utilities | 109 | 107 | 100 | |
Housing swings affordability the most between places in New Jersey, so we broke down housing costs into more detail. Home and income data comes from the most recent US Census ACS 2019-2023. The key points are:
The Median Home Value in Spotswood is $558,150.
The Median Rent in Spotswood is $1,097.
The Median Income in Spotswood is $101,388.
The Home Value To Income in Spotswood is 5.5x.
The Rent To Monthly Income in Spotswood is 0.13x.
| Statistic | Spotswood | New Jersey | United States |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Home Value | $558,150 | $564,432 | $303,400 |
| Median Rent | $1,097 | $1,653 | $1,348 |
| Median Income | $101,388 | $101,050 | $78,538 |
| Home Value To Income | 5.5x | 5.6x | 3.9x |
| Rent To Monthly Income | 0.13x | 0.2x | 0.21x |
